Oh my. It was awful.

Badly written. Badly directed. Badly acted (with some exceptions, admittedly). Badly edited. Badly scored. Hell, I didn't even like the set design, which all the newspaper reviewers liked.

I don't criticize it because it is unfaithful to the comic. I can accept that, if it was well done.

Not even close to well done.

Machine guns. Car chases. Explosions. Rapid-fire editing. Dumb lines (does Oscar Wilde's Dorian really utter that 'nail' line near the end?). Unbelievable sequences that will have the most open-minded suspender of disbelief gaping in awe at the stupidity. The overbearing Hollywood too-much-is-not-enough mentality. The overheated narrative that covers up a limp story. Bad acting, miscast roles, and performances that might have been something if there was a competent director who cared about characters rather than machines. Plot twists that would be suprises if their clues weren't shouted at us beforehand. References to the comic and to literature of the era that clunkily dropped in.

They keep calling Quatermain 'Quartermain'. Mina the vampire walks around in the daytime sun, even in Africa. Skinner gets burned by a flamethrower and is walking around fine in the next scene.

Nemo the regular human is slammed by a super-Hyde, flung across a huge chamber, slams against a large concrete wall, then gets up dusts himself off as if he slipped on a banana peel. (His next line: "He's too strong.") Tom Sawyer the regular human, careening around Venice like Mario Andretti even though there's no way he could have driven a car before, smashes through concrete columns, flies over a some promenade, FLIPS OVER, smashes through a stone/brick building while being FLIPPED OVER (mind you, it's a convertible with the hood down), lifts himself from the wreckage of the car as if he only slipped on a banana peel.

Maybe he learned to drive on the racecar track that could be contained in the ABSURDLY HUGE Nautilus. Hey, says Hollywood, why have a big submarine when we can have a really, really, really, fricking' big submarine?

It's revealed that Fantom is actually M. Wow. It's revealed that M. is actually James Moriarty. There is no weight in this revelation whatsoever. The traitor isn't Skinner, it's actually Dorian Gray! Holy cats! Like I couldn't figure that out by the billboard-sized clues given beforehand!

I could go on and on. I haven't even mentioned the goofy iron guys. Or that Hyde somehow knows which levers on the submarine will pump out the water. Or how Dorian knows how to operate a submersible 'escape pod'. Or that idiotic ending (does anyone really want to see a zombie Sean Connery?).

Okay, now some things I liked:

The idea that Moriarty assembled the League to sample their superhuman talents (Quatermain was there to capture Hyde, because presumable no one else could. Why they tried to assassinate him in the beginning is never explained).

Some of the stuff they were doing with Hyde's character. Jason Flemyng is one of the actors who I though did a good job, given the little time allotted for characters in this film. I liked the idea of the painful transformation, but not how it was edited.

Nemo was cool in some scenes, though the karate stuff is goofy.

Mina: miscast. M/Moriarty: miscast (too young). Dorian: terrible performance. Sawyer: West has no grasp on the character, but most likely he had no help from the director. Connery's all right, doing what he can with what he's got. And the great Griffin character is replaced by the most annoying ****ney in the British Empire.

I was really worried about this movie. I had read plenty of reviews that said it was horrible, and I was beginning to loose hope. I decided to check it out and see for myself.

In the end I thought it was pretty cool.

Not nearly as bad as what the critics say IMO.

Lets get a few things settled:

This is NOT a plot movie. It is a summer popcorn movie.

Don't go in expecting anything, but at the very least don't expect it to have a great plot. Just sit back, and watch the eye candy.

This film is mainly 7 different ways to kick butt.

Comments:

I was pleasantly surprised.

The script needed some work.

Sets were beautiful.

Acting really wasn't all that bad. I'd even go so far as to say good. Not Oscar quality, but good.

Very end was weak. (Not if there is a sequel....but it doesn't look like there will be one)

Loved the showdowns at the end. (So many great fights!)

Action was well done.

I liked the true reason for why the League was assembled. It was a much better twist than the identity of the Fantom or who the real traitor was. (Mind this wasnt really a twist, just something that was well done).

Plot needed some work, sometimes in major ways.

Some of the continuity is pretty messed up, such as Mina being able to walk around in the sunlight, and Skinner being burnt badly and then being fine in the next scene. (The Mina bit is the only thing that really bothered me, but if I wanted to, I could probably think up something that enabled her to walk around).

There needed to be 10-15 minutes more of character development, if not more. I looked at this two different ways:
1)I didn't really feel for any of the characters in a major way at the end.
2)The characters were given enough description so that I knew at least to some degree how each character thought, and it paid off during the final action sequences. (Although it wasn't enough, it was adequate for entertainments sake).

Too many explosions, but not nearly as many as I thought there would be.

Moriarty looked too young, and his character wasn't described well, but I liked his addition.

I thought the villains, although a little ambiguous, were "good".

I didn't mind Mina not being Mina all that much. (And much to my surprise might I add).

I didn't really like the Mina/Allan interactions at the beginning, but that was minor.

The overall feel of the film could've been improved, but I still loved the way the film looked. (I that makes sense)

The Dante character needed much more of a part.

I (surprisingly) didnt mind Sawyer. I might go so far as to say I liked him in it.

Some small plot holes, (but I really didnt mind them for the most part).

The idea, although in plenty of ways poorly executed (or at least not executed in the ways it shouldve been), is highly original.

Loved the Easter eggs (for instance, the posters mentioning Mars and the authors of LoEG).

I thought the effects were well done, especially for The Invisible Man and Hyde (who, for my money looked better than the Hulk. And I loved the Hulk).

The League kicked major butt! Every character had a different style of beating their enemies down. We got a great look at each of them.

Glad Nemo wasnt James Mason.

The gadgets, with the exception of the video, which they were somehow able to play, werent over done, and were believable (if not close to being so).

I really missed Griffin, but I liked Skinner, and I thought Dorian did a good job of replacing Griffin (in a sense).

Final thoughts/Rating:

I enjoyed the movie.

 On movie standards, Id give it either a 2.5 or a 3 out of 4. On popcorn movie standards (which is really what this movie should be judged on) it is a 3.5 to 4 out of 4. (Two side-notes: 1) In my mind, there is a distinct difference between a good movie and a good popcorn movie. While a good popcorn movie should still be a good movie in order to be liked by me, it is a much better movie when held on popcorn movie standards. I liked this film both ways; although I firmly believe most will only appreciate the film given they look at it as a popcorn film. 2) I said Id give up number ratings, and I intend to, but I believe it is needed in this instance.)

Advice: Dont think to hard and enjoy the eye candy.

I hope there will be a sequel, although it doesnt look like there will be one at this point with all of the bad reviews, and negative word of mouth as a result of the bad reviews.

I am a huge fan of the original League of Extraordinary Gentlemen comic, and I still found the movie very enjoyable despite the differences. (It may be that my love of the concept of the movie makes me a little biased, but in any event, I liked it).

Bottom Line:

It isnt what it shouldve been, make no mistake, but what it is, is a great popcorn film.
